Description
This is a 19th-century chest tomb located about 6 metres north of the north transept of the Church of St Michael in Caerhays. It is constructed of granite ashlar and features a granite top. The tomb has a rectangular shape and rests on a chamfered plinth, with a flat top that has a chamfered edge. The inscription on the tomb is illegible.
